O basanos tes aletheias, or, The touch-stone of truth wherein verity by scripture and antiquity is plainly confirmed, and errour confuted / delivered in certain sermons, preached in English by James Le Franc ...

Le Franc, James
Publisher: Printed by John Field
Place of Publication: Cambridge
Publication Year: 1663
Approximate Era: CharlesII
TCP ID: A50002 ESTC ID: R11511 STC ID: L942
Subject Headings: Anti-Catholicism; Church of England; Sermons, English -- 17th century;
